Status of Employment. The adoption and maintenance of the Plan shall not be deemed to constitute a contract of employment between the Company and any Employee or Participant, or to be a consideration for, or an inducement or condition of, any employment. Nothing contained herein shall be deemed to give any Employee the right to be retained in the service of the Company or to interfere with the right of the Company to discharge any Employee or Participant at any time.
